A body move from rest with a constant acceleration of 5 m/sec2. The distance cover in 5 sec is

  1. 12.5 m
  2. 62.5 m
  3. 125 m
  4. 130 m

Answer (Detailed Solution Below)

Option 2 : 62.5 m

Concept:

Equation of motion:

It is defined as equations that describe the behaviour of a physical system in terms of its motion as a function of time.

There are three equation of motions:

  1. v = u + at
  2. \(s = ut + \frac 12at^2\)
  3. v2 = u2 + 2as

where u = initial velocity, v = final velocity, a = acceleration, s = displacement, t = time

Calculation:

Given:

u = 0 m/s, a = 5 m/s2, t = 5 s

\(s = ut + \frac 12at^2\)

\(s = 0\times t + \frac 12at^2\)

\(s = \frac 12at^2 = \frac 12 \times 5\times 5^2= 62.5 ~m\)
